From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: From: =?koi8-r?b?4dLLwcTJyiDwwdfMycs=?= To: community@altlinux.ru Date: Thu, 8 May 2003 17:45:29 +1100 User-Agent: KMail/1.5.1 MIME-Version: 1.0 Content-Type: text/plain; charset="koi8-r" Content-Transfer-Encoding: 8bit Content-Disposition: inline Message-Id: <200305081745.29635.pvl@pskb.com> Subject: [Comm] abi-patch for sco binary Sender: community-admin@altlinux.ru Errors-To: community-admin@altlinux.ru X-BeenThere: community@altlinux.ru X-Mailman-Version: 2.0.9 Precedence: bulk Reply-To: community@altlinux.ru List-Unsubscribe: , List-Id: List-Post: List-Help: List-Subscribe: , List-Archive: Archived-At: List-Archive: List-Post: Исходные данные: Нужно до зарезу :))) запустить одну скошную программу. Аsymon для конкретики. Попытка решения: Нашел abi-patch для ядра 2.4.18. Нашел чистое 2.4.18. Патч на ура ставится. А компиляция так же на ура ломается... :( Симпом: sysi86.c:132: Internal compiler error in emit_move_insn_1, at expr.c:3108 Please submit a full bug report, with preprocessed source if appropriate. Перепробовал и 3.2 и 2.96 и 2.95.3 результат тот же, только "at expr.c:nnnn" разные. Кусок sysi86.c: int svr4_sysi86(int cmd, void *arg1, int arg2) { switch (cmd) { case SI86FPHW: /* * If we remove the 'static' from the definition * of fpu_error in linux/init/main.c we can tell * whether we are using hardware or software at * least. For now let's lie... * (actually SCO Unix 3.4 gives me -1...) */ return put_user(FP_NO, arg1); В аккурат на return и ломается... :((( Что дальше с этим добром можно сделать, что б asymon'a таки запустить??? -- С наилучшими пожеланиями, Аркадий Павлик